TWO JAPANESE BRONZE FIGURES OF SARUMAWASHI (MONKEY TRAINERS)
MEIJI ERA, 19TH/20TH CENTURY

Both cast with a man standing on a lobed base lifting a sake barrel, each with a monkey wearing a waistcoat sat at the top, the upper sections opening to reveal the inside of the barrels; each signed in two cartouches, Mori and an illegible mark; both 46cm. (4)
